    PM Browne Impressed by New Cruise Port Development Ahead of November Opening

    Prime Minister Gaston Browne says the new Upland Development at Antigua Cruise Port is on track for its planned November opening, following a tour of the facility on Tuesday.

    Browne welcomed the development, saying its spacious layout, modern design and range of commercial offerings would improve the experience for cruise visitors.

    The complex is expected to feature retail stores, restaurants, a day club and swimming pool, adding to the attractions already available at Heritage Quay and Redcliffe Quay.

    Browne said all commercial spaces have been leased, with individual tenants now responsible for completing their shop interiors ahead of the opening.

    He also said the infrastructure would be completed in time, while separate teams continue preparations for the upcoming cruise season.

    The prime minister believes the new facility could encourage visitors to return to Antigua and Barbuda or recommend the destination to others.

    The development is also expected to be accessible to residents, including the pool, although management rules will govern its use.

    The Upland Development is part of the Government’s partnership with Global Ports Holding to redevelop the St John’s waterfront, increase visitor spending and strengthen Antigua and Barbuda’s position in the Caribbean cruise market.
